I recently bought a HP Z1 AIO workstation. It does not have a Blu Ray DVD player. Now I would like to connect it with an external DVD player.
Is the Z1 compatible with every Blu Ray DVD player (e.g. Samsung BS-ES6000E) and wich port do I have to use : the 'Display port' to connect with a HDMI cable, or a USB port ?

I never thought about using a Z1 as a display :-)
The dp seems to be a in- and output port.
But 'normally' you can't get hdmi signals to work with a dp input.
You should search for a player with dp output.
